      Qualifications


      Applicants will be evaluated on their ability to perform the duties of the position rather than the length of experience. Eligibility will be determined by the relevance, scope, and quality of all experience and training, regardless of where or how acquired.

      Applicants will be rated and ranked based on their knowledge of the following job elements:

      * Ability to perform the work of the position without more than normal supervision (SCREEN OUT ELEMENT)
      * Knowledge of Equipment, Structures, Material, etc.
      * Ability to interpret instructions, specifications
      * Layout and Pattern Development
      * Ability to use hand tools, power tools, etc, for metal work
      * Dexterity (Assembly, Disassembly, Reassembly etc)

      The United States Department of Homeland Security is the U.S. federal executive department responsible for public security, roughly comparable to the interior or home ministries of other countries. Its stated missions involve anti-terrorism, border security, immigration and customs, cyber security, and disaster prevention and management.
